Kalif Raymond Stats

Thus far in his career, Raymond has collected 8 receiving touchdowns. His catches per game and yards per contest average are 0.8 and 10.2 yards. He has earned 2,265 yards with an average of 13.6 yards per reception. His caught pass percentage is 71.9% and he has that by hauling in 166 of the 231 passes that went his way. Kalif Raymond has taken the field in 221 games for his career. Early Life and College Years
Kalif Raymond was born on August 8, 1994, in Lawrenceville, Georgia. He attended Greater Atlanta Christian School, where he showcased his athletic prowess in both football and track and field. His speed and agility on the field earned him a scholarship to Holy Cross, where he played college football.

Journey to the NFL
Despite his impressive college stats, Raymond went undrafted in the 2016 NFL Draft. However, his persistence and determination led him to sign with the Denver Broncos as an undrafted free agent. His journey in the NFL began as a player who had to prove himself at every step.

Denver Broncos
Raymond’s time with the Broncos was short-lived, as he found himself bouncing between the practice squad and active roster. Nonetheless, he made his NFL debut with the team, primarily contributing on special teams as a return specialist.

New York Jets and New York Giants
Following his stint with the Broncos, Raymond spent brief periods with the New York Jets and the New York Giants. While he didn’t see much on-field action, these experiences allowed him to refine his skills and showcase his potential as a reliable wide receiver and return man.

Tennessee Titans
Kalif Raymond’s career took a significant turn when he joined the Tennessee Titans. With the Titans, Raymond found a more stable role and began to make a name for himself. His speed and ability to make big plays became assets for the Titans, especially during crucial moments in games.
